Insurance Terms

Public Liability Insurance
Liability insurance coverage is maintained on all rental vehicles to a maximum of $1,000,000.00 for any bodily injury and property damage liability claim brought by a third party (other than a passenger) against the customer (and any other driver listed in the rental contract) as a result of the operation or use of their rental vehicle. This basic public liability coverage is included in all rental rates. All coverage and waivers are subject to the express terms of the rental contact.

Customer Responsibility with Collision Damage Waiver (CDW)
In the event of a loss or damage to the vehicle while on rent, weather or not due to the fault of the customer, the customer's responsibility for direct and accidental loss including theft and vandalism or damage to the vehicle is unlimited. That is, customer is responsible for all loss or damage. All daily rental rates for all vehicles include Collision Damage Waiver (CDW). With the CDW, the customer's responsibility for accidental damage, theft and vandalism (police report is required) to the vehicle is reduced to $3000.00 per occurrence with the following exceptions, for which there is no reduction in customer responsibility for damages:

1) Caused as a result of use without our expressed permission
2) Damage caused by striking overhead object and from backing up
3) Interior damage
4) Undercarriage damage, including tires and wheels
5) Damage caused by freezing or overheating vehicle systems
6) All glass damage
7) All damages caused during any use of off public roads, campgrounds

Deposit with CDW is $2500.00

Extended Liability and Vacation Interruption Protection (ELVIP)
Extended Liability and vacation Interruption Protection (ELVIP) is available with a set maximum per rental. Please refer to us for ELVIP rates. ELVIP provides the following benefits:

With ELVIP the customer's responsibility for accidental damage is further reduced to $300.00. In case of theft and vandalism to the vehicle the deductible is $1000.00. This reduction of the customer's responsibility does however not apply to the exceptions mentioned above, for which customer's responsibility reduces from unlimited to $2500.00.

ELVIP also covers the expenses in the event of a mechanical breakdown requiring the vehicle to be in repair for more than 12 working hours. Radio, air conditioning, refrigerator, generator, microwave, appliances, automatic step, cruise control and GPS malfunctions are not considered to be mechanical breakdowns. Incurred expenses of $30.00 per person per day for lodging and $30.00 per group per day for other transportation is provided. A limit of $3000.00 per rental applies and this plan is not valid in case of an accident. Customer must present all receipts for refund of expenses.

ELVIP coverage is void:

1) If customer fails to file an accident/damage police report.
2) If the vehicle is used in violation of the terms of the rental contract.
